## Step-by-Step Guide to Fix the Issue
To fix the display not detected issue on your Samsung Galaxy S23, follow these steps:
1. **Restart your phone**: Sometimes, a simple reboot can resolve the issue. Press and hold the power button until your phone turns off, then wait for 10 seconds before turning it back on.
2. **Check for physical damage**: Inspect your phone’s screen and connectors for any visible damage. If you find any, you may need to visit a repair center.
3. **Update your software**: Ensure your phone is running the latest software. Go to Settings > Software update > Download and install.
4. **Reset display settings**: Go to Settings > Display > Reset display settings.
5. **Boot in safe mode**: Press and hold the power button until your phone turns on, then release the power button and immediately hold the volume down button. This will boot your phone in safe mode. If the display works in safe mode, the issue might be related to a third-party app.

## Frequently Asked Questions
### Q: What if my phone’s display is cracked or physically damaged?
A: If your phone’s display is cracked or physically damaged, you may need to visit a Samsung authorized repair center to get it fixed.

### Q: Can I fix the issue myself?
A: If the issue is software-related, you can try the steps outlined above. However, if the issue is hardware-related, it’s recommended to visit a Samsung authorized repair center.

### Q: Will a factory reset resolve the issue?
A: A factory reset may resolve software-related issues, but it’s not a guarantee. Before performing a factory reset, ensure you’ve backed up your data, as it will erase all content on your phone. To perform a factory reset, go to Settings > General Management > Reset > Factory data reset.
